Linux qwt庫(kù)如何進(jìn)行功能迭代

小樊
81
2024-10-01 16:25:19

在Linux環(huán)境下,使用Qwt庫(kù)進(jìn)行功能迭代通常涉及以下幾個(gè)步驟:

  1. 獲取源代碼:首先,你需要從Qwt項(xiàng)目的官方網(wǎng)站或GitHub倉(cāng)庫(kù)獲取最新的源代碼。
  2. 編譯安裝:按照Qwt提供的文檔說(shuō)明進(jìn)行編譯和安裝。這通常涉及到運(yùn)行配置腳本、編譯源代碼以及安裝庫(kù)文件到系統(tǒng)指定的位置。
  3. 熟悉API:在開始迭代之前,你需要熟悉Qwt庫(kù)提供的API。閱讀官方文檔、示例代碼和教程可以幫助你理解如何使用庫(kù)的功能。
  4. 確定新功能:根據(jù)你的需求,確定你想要在Qwt庫(kù)中實(shí)現(xiàn)的新功能。這可能涉及到對(duì)現(xiàn)有功能的改進(jìn)、添加新的繪圖控件、優(yōu)化性能等。
  5. 編寫代碼:根據(jù)確定的新功能,開始編寫代碼。這可能包括修改現(xiàn)有的類、添加新的類或函數(shù)、實(shí)現(xiàn)算法等。確保你的代碼遵循Qwt的編碼規(guī)范和最佳實(shí)踐。
  6. 測(cè)試:在完成代碼編寫后,進(jìn)行充分的測(cè)試以確保新功能的正確性和穩(wěn)定性。這可能包括單元測(cè)試、集成測(cè)試和系統(tǒng)測(cè)試。你可以使用Qwt提供的測(cè)試工具或編寫自己的測(cè)試代碼。
  7. 提交更改:如果你將更改提交到Qwt的官方倉(cāng)庫(kù),請(qǐng)確保遵循項(xiàng)目的貢獻(xiàn)指南。這可能包括編寫更改日志、更新文檔、測(cè)試更改等。
  8. 等待審核和發(fā)布:提交更改后,等待項(xiàng)目維護(hù)者進(jìn)行審核。如果更改被接受,它們將被合并到主分支并發(fā)布新版本。

需要注意的是,Qwt庫(kù)是一個(gè)活躍的開源項(xiàng)目,不斷有新的功能和修復(fù)被添加。因此,在進(jìn)行功能迭代時(shí),建議關(guān)注項(xiàng)目的最新動(dòng)態(tài)和文檔更新,以便更好地利用庫(kù)的功能和資源。

0